S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R ANALOG ELECTRONIC POLARIZATION CONTROL FOR COHERENT OPTICAL RECEIVERS

Last updated:

Abstract:

Described herein are systems and methods that manage polarization in coherent optical receivers by using analog signal processing that eliminates the need for ultra-fast, power-hungry ADCs and DSPs and that would require digitization of the full-bandwidth signal path and result in bulky and expensive circuit designs. Various embodiments of the invention provide polarization correction by using an analog polarization correction circuit that implements the equivalent of two matrix operations. This is accomplished by using analog electronics that comprises a combination of variable and unity gain amplifiers to align polarizations of input signals to generate a polarization-corrected output signal that is further aligned with the polarization frame of reference of the receiver.
